* Add the `snapshot` crate, which implements snapshotting at a low level
- Requires making `BlobHash` be `Serialize` and `Deserialize`.
For arcane macro-ology reasons, this requires writing `BlobHash::SIZE`
instead of `Self::SIZE` (it gets embedded in a visitor struct or something).
- Requires adding two new operators to `BlobStore`.
- Adds a return value to `Page::save_content_hash`, for convenience.
- Impls `DerefMut` for `Pages`.
- **Scary change:** adds `Table::pages_mut`.
I think possibly this operator should be `unsafe`,
since write access to the `Pages` allows an undisciplined caller
to violate the `Table`'s assumptions by corrupting a `Page`.
It seems like an anti-pattern to mark a method `unsafe` on the grounds that
misusing its return value can cause UB,
but I don't see a plausible alternative
without making most methods on `Page` unsafe.
Open to feedback on this one!

* Create new crate `fs-utils`; move `Lockfile` and `create_parent_dir`
The snapshot crate will need to create lockfiles.
Rather than duplicating code to do so, we choose to move our definition of `Lockfile`
into a crate that can be depended on by both `cli` and `snapshot`.
No existing crate seems like an obvious choice for this
-- a `Lockfile` is not really a data structure, so `data-structures` seems wrong --
so we add a new crate, `fs-utils`.
Currently this contains only `Lockfile` and `create_parent_dir`,
but a follow-up PR will add `DirTrie`, a Git-like on-disk object store.
